Service description
NetPilot is an Android app that provides tools for managing router settings, viewing devices connected to your network, tracking internet usage, measuring Wi-Fi signal strength, testing internet speed, and displaying network information with simplified explanations. The app does not require creating an account or logging in to use its features.
